吾爱破解 - 52pojie.cn

 找回密码
 注册[Register]

QQ登录

只需一步,快速开始

查看: 5039|回复: 11
收起左侧

[其他转载] Git教程(二)

[复制链接]
NullPointer 发表于 2016-12-14 11:25
创建版本库PS:本章以及以后所有的视频都采用1分钟以下无声的(犹如Gif),将连接放到播放器即可在线播放,也可以直接打开进行下载!!!

1、版本库(repository)又名仓库,其实就是一个普通的破文件夹,此文件夹下的所有文件都可以被Git管理。每个文件的修改删除等操作都可以被Git发现,Git可以随时查看这些更改并还原到更改之前的版本。
2、开始创建版本库
PS:只讲windows系统,Mac和Linux这里不描述,但是看了Windows的后,会linux或Mac常用命令的童鞋应该就会操作Git!!!
2.1、在某地方建个文件夹(为了避免各种莫名其妙的问题,千万别用中文)
2.2、打开上一节安装好的Git Bash,进入此目录,通过git init这个命令将这个破文件夹变成git仓库(受git管理)
PS:运行完命令后命令行提示Initialized empty Git repository in 你的目录/.git,并且发现文件夹下多出个.git的隐藏文件夹(若看不到此文件夹,请自行查看自己的系统设置是否默认显示隐藏文件夹)。这时候恭喜你,成功了!
视频教程:
http://oi5l9slpi.bkt.clouddn.com/Git-02-1.wmv

3、添加文件到版本库
PS:把一个文件放到Git仓库只需要三步。
3.1、首先编写个hello.txt文本(一定要放到刚才那个文件夹下,因为这个是Git库,你放到其他地方,Git会找不到,所以无法管理该文件)
3.2、执行git add命令,将此文件添加到Git库
3.3、执行git commit命令,把文件提交到仓库
git add hello.txt
git commit -m "this is a hello txt"
视频教程:
http://oi5l9slpi.bkt.clouddn.com/Git-02-2.wmv
解释说明:git commit命令,-m后面输入的是本次提交的说明,可以输入任意内容。
git commit命令执行成功后会告诉你:N个文件被改动,插入了N行内容。
为什么Git添加文件需要addcommit一共两步呢?因为commit可以一次提交很多文件,所以你可以多次add不同的文件,比如:
$ git add file1.txt
$ git add file2.txt file3.txt
$ git commit -m "add 3 files."
总结:
(1)初始化git库:git init
(2)添加文件:git add <file>,注意,可反复多次使用,添加多个文件;
(3)提交文件:git commit

免费评分

参与人数 3吾爱币 +1 热心值 +3 收起 理由
HMBS_Flag + 1 + 1 感谢发布原创作品,吾爱破解论坛因你更精彩!
xixixi + 1 谢谢@Thanks!
狐丶神 + 1 我很赞同!

查看全部评分

本帖被以下淘专辑推荐:

发帖前要善用论坛搜索功能,那里可能会有你要找的答案或者已经有人发布过相同内容了,请勿重复发帖。

sixener 发表于 2016-12-18 20:49
git add .是添加该文件夹下所有目录
 楼主| NullPointer 发表于 2016-12-14 12:10 来自手机
15820956473 发表于 2016-12-14 12:09
还有在简单点的吗?

您看下上一篇,哪里不明白留言,看视频也行
15820956473 发表于 2016-12-14 12:09
丘比特之箭 发表于 2016-12-14 12:26 来自手机
不错,可以学习学习
yesgod 发表于 2016-12-14 12:42 来自手机
支持下么么哒
hy521 发表于 2016-12-14 12:45
需要,谢谢奉献
xixixi 发表于 2016-12-14 12:51
感谢楼主分享简单易懂
So小晶 发表于 2016-12-16 22:55 来自手机
写的好,公司正好要迁移版本到git上面,学习了
HMBS_Flag 发表于 2017-1-16 18:04
学习了,支持~
您需要登录后才可以回帖 登录 | 注册[Register]

本版积分规则

返回列表

RSS订阅|小黑屋|处罚记录|联系我们|吾爱破解 - LCG - LSG ( 京ICP备16042023号 | 京公网安备 11010502030087号 )

GMT+8, 2024-11-27 00:23

Powered by Discuz!

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表